Best For Professionals

Arena Cobra Ultra Swipe Goggles

For professional swimmers seeking optimal performance, the Arena Cobra Ultra Swipe Goggles stand out in the competitive scene. The blend of 70% polycarbonate, 20% silicone, and 10% thermoplastic elastomer results in a pair of goggles that offer both durability and comfort. One of their standout features is the advanced Swipe Anti-Fog technology. This remarkable innovation allows users to restore clear vision by simply swiping the lenses, addressing a common issue faced by athletes without needing to pause their performance.

Engineered with a super-hydrodynamic design, these goggles minimize drag and ensure a smooth glide through the water. The specialized lens shape enhances underwater visibility, a critical advantage during high-speed competitions. Additionally, the long, molded side temples contribute significantly to stability, particularly when diving starts, ensuring that the goggles stay securely in place.

Though primarily designed for indoor swimming and low-light conditions, the goggles’ polycarbonate lenses offer impressive durability, and the inclusion of five interchangeable nose bridges allows for customized fit, enhancing comfort over extended periods. While the anti-fog activation might require some getting used to, the overall performance and features of the Arena Cobra Ultra Swipe Goggles make them an excellent choice for serious swimmers.

Best For Triathlons

Aqua Sphere Kayenne Swim Goggles

Swimmers and triathletes alike will find the Aqua Sphere Kayenne Swim Goggles a worthy companion for their aquatic endeavors. These goggles stand out primarily due to their oversized lenses, which offer expanded visibility crucial for navigating open waters during triathlons. The lens design ensures a wide field of view, making it easier to spot markers and fellow competitors, thus enhancing overall race performance.

Furthermore, comfort is a key advantage with the Aqua Sphere Kayenne. The hypoallergenic Softeril material creates a snug yet gentle seal around the eyes, reducing the risk of leaks without causing discomfort during extended use. This makes them ideal for those grueling swim segments in triathlon events.

While the anti-fog and UV protection features are relatively standard offerings in modern swim goggles, they certainly contribute to these goggles' overall reliability. The quick-fit buckle system also simplifies adjustments on the fly, proving especially useful in triathlon transitions. These collective features position the Aqua Sphere Kayenne Swim Goggles as a top-tier choice for triathletes committed to optimal performance.

Final Thoughts

Choosing the right swimming goggles can significantly enhance your swimming experience, whether you're a competitive swimmer or simply enjoy a casual dip. One of the key benefits is superior vision clarity; quality goggles can prevent water from blurring your eyesight, which is particularly important in both indoor pools and outdoor environments. By providing a clear view, you can confidently navigate your surroundings, ensuring both safety and performance.

Another significant benefit is eye protection. Swimming goggles are designed to shield your eyes from harmful chlorine in pools and other chemical irritants, as well as from potentially harmful UV rays if you're swimming outdoors. This can help prevent eye irritation, redness, and long-term damage.

For those who swim regularly, comfort cannot be overlooked. A good pair of goggles should offer a snug fit that remains comfortable during long sessions. Features like adjustable straps, cushioned frames, and anti-fog lenses can make a world of difference in maintaining comfort and focus during your swims.

Lastly, specialized goggles can address specific needs such as prescription lenses for those with vision impairments or polarized lenses for open-water swimmers facing glare issues. Considering these factors can help you make an informed decision, ensuring that your choice of goggles will enhance your overall swimming experience.
